Question :

I wanted to hang a framed Quranic verse on a wall of a mosque; however, the people there objected to that under the pretext that the Quran has been sent down to be acted upon and not for decorative purposes; what is the ruling of Islamic Sharia on this issue?


The Answer :

All perfect praise be to Allah; The Lord of The Worlds, and may His blessings and peace be upon our Prophet Mohammad and upon all his family and companions.



It is permissible to inscribe Quranic verses or to hang them on walls within frames. However, it is obligatory to honor and protect them against offence, degradation or getting thrown into the rubbish. Allah, The Almighty, says(what means), "Such (is his state): and whoever holds in honour the symbols of God, (in the sacrifice of animals), such (honour) should come truly from piety of heart."{Al-Hajj/32}. It was stated in the book, "Al-Fatawa Al-Hindeyah(5/323),"



Even if verses were hung on walls, some scholars said, we hope it is permissible and some regarded it reprehensible for fear that they could fall and get stepped on." And Allah knows best.
